- Advantages: Training in ACLS, PHTLS and PALS We offer: P6 health care. svg With its 170 beds and around 1,200 employees, the Bülach Hospital provides medical care for 180,000 people in the Zurich Underland and neighbouring regions.
- Every year, we treat and care for around 10,000 inpatient patients and over 78,000 outpatients.
- In total, around 1,400 babies see the light of day in Bülach Hospital every year.

Do I need a cross-border work permit for a role in Zürich?
EU/EFTA residents living in the border zone of the country adjoining Canton Zürich can apply for a G permit; the Swiss employer files it with that canton's migration office after the contract is signed. Border-zone rules and processing times vary by neighbouring country and canton, so confirm the specifics with Zürich's cantonal migration office or with HR during the application.
